The London Borough of Bexley is seeking a dedicated individual to support Rough Sleepers in finding suitable private rented accommodation. This role focuses on ensuring compliance with health and safety regulations and providing exceptional care to clients.

This is a 12-month fixed term position with some home working and a flexible approach to manage outreach visits. The successful candidate will benefit from competitive salary, coaching programmes, and generous annual leave.

How to prepare for a job interview at London Borough of Bexley

Know Your Stuff

Make sure you understand the challenges faced by rough sleepers and the importance of private rented accommodation. Familiarise yourself with health and safety regulations relevant to housing, as this will show your commitment to the role.

Show Empathy and Care

This role is all about supporting individuals in need. Be prepared to share examples from your past experiences where you've demonstrated empathy and provided exceptional care. This will highlight your suitability for the position.

Flexibility is Key

Since the job involves outreach visits and some home working, be ready to discuss how you manage your time effectively. Share any strategies you use to stay organised and adaptable in a dynamic work environment.

Ask Thoughtful Questions

Prepare some insightful questions about the role and the team you'll be working with. This shows your genuine interest in the position and helps you gauge if the company culture aligns with your values.
